WebIt's everyone's responsibility to use level crossings safely: Cross railway lines at marked crossings only. Stop one step back from the edge of the crossing then look and listen in all directions for approaching trains. Think about when it's safe to cross. This is when tracks are clear and there are no trains approaching. Stop 15 feet away from flashing red lights, lowered gates, a signaling flagman or a stop sign. Never drive around a lowering gate or ignore signals. After a train passes, wait for gates to fully rise and for all lights to stop flashing before your cross.

WebWhen approaching a railway level crossing that displays a STOP sign then you must stop. If there are boom gates down and flashing red lights then you must also stop, and you must not cross the railway until the lights have stopped flashing and the boom gates have lifted.
